The SharePoint List Association Manager is a platform for managing lists in SharePoint in a relational manner. The SLAM Hierarchy Extension works with SLAM to allow Lists to be managed hierarchically.
SLAM Hierarchy Update 1.0.2:
- Enables grouping and sorting of the hierarchical list view.
SLAM Release 1.3:
- Allows DataMappings to use different connection strings such that different Site Collections can slam to different databases.
- Columns added to existing types are added to existing tables when SLAM is reactivated.
Upgrade Notes:
If upgrading, run the Setup for SLAM 1.3 (and the Hierarchy Setup 1.0.2 if using Hierarchy) then Reactivate SLAM by going to the SLAM Control Panel -> Activation -> Activate.
